Residential construction costs have been a focus for homeowners, builders, and contractors alike, particularly in the ever-evolving housing market. With elements corresponding to labor shortages, material prices, and financial situations taking part in pivotal roles, understanding these costs could make a major difference in project planning and execution.


When embarking on a residential construction project, estimating costs can be a daunting task. Various components contribute to the overall expenditure, together with land acquisition, design, materials, labor, permits, and overhead costs. Each of these elements can vary considerably depending on the project's measurement, location, and complexity.


The design stage is crucial because it units the tone for the entire project. Architects and designers usually charge fees based mostly on the general scope of labor. High-quality designs can lead to increased construction costs, while more simple designs may include a lesser price ticket. Selecting the proper design may help mitigate other costs, as a well-thought-out plan can streamline the construction course of.


Land acquisition prices can fluctuate drastically based on the market and location. Areas experiencing rapid development often see skyrocketing land prices. This can significantly influence the whole residential construction costs. In regions where land is scarce or in high demand, potential homeowners might find themselves dealing with a troublesome market the place the affordability of land becomes a considerable problem.

Material prices are one other crucial facet of residential construction prices. Homebuilders must maintain abreast of these changes to develop budgets that reflect current market conditions


Common materials similar to lumber, metal, and concrete have all confronted value fluctuations. For instance, the price of lumber saw an unprecedented spike during the peak of the COVID-19 pandemic. Although prices have since stabilized, they still remain larger than pre-pandemic ranges. Builders must consider these modifications and their potential influence on general expenditures when planning a construction project.

Labor costs are also a significant contributor to residential construction costs. The construction industry has faced a skilled labor scarcity for the past a number of years. As demand for housing will increase, the provision of certified employees decreases, leading to larger wages. Contractors must offer competitive salaries to draw and maintain expert laborers, which immediately impacts the budget of residential construction initiatives.


Another issue that incessantly will get overlooked in construction estimates is the price of permits and inspections. Each locality has totally different laws and requirements concerning construction, and these can add important prices to a project. Obtaining the required permits typically involves charges and extra costs for professional services to make sure compliance with local building codes.


Finishing costs, which include every little thing from paint to flooring, can even have a considerable impression on general residential construction costs. Homeowners often wish to personalize their spaces, resulting in higher-end finishes that can push budgets past initial estimates. Carefully choosing finishes based mostly on both aesthetic desires and budget constraints can help maintain financial targets.


The unpredictable nature of the true estate market can considerably influence residential construction prices as well. Interest rates, economic growth, and demographic trends influence housing demand. When demand exceeds supply, construction costs tend to rise, additional straining budgets. Builders and householders want to remain informed about market developments to make strategic decisions throughout the development process.

Sustainability has turn out to be a important component of residential construction costs in recent years. While green building materials and methods could require larger upfront costs, they can lead to substantial long-term financial savings. Energy-efficient homes can reduce utility payments and enhance property values, making them a gorgeous option for many homeowners.

As owners navigate their construction tasks, obtaining a number of quotes from contractors is crucial. This apply can provide readability on the aggressive nature of the market whereas providing extra complete perspectives on material and labor prices. Engaging with skilled professionals ensures that each side of the development is accounted for, serving to to reduce overruns.


Effective project management also performs a pivotal function in controlling residential construction prices. Ensuring that timelines are adhered to might help stop extra labor costs as a outcome of delays. Tools for project management, similar to scheduling software, can maintain duties organized and assist contractors keep on track.


In conclusion, navigating residential construction prices entails a complex interaction of design, materials, labor, and market dynamics. Homeowners must stay vigilant and informed all through the process to make sure they obtain their desired outcomes with out exceeding their budgets. By understanding every facet of those prices, individuals could make educated decisions and plan successfully to create the homes of their desires while adhering to monetary constraints.

  • Fluctuations in material costs can significantly influence general residential construction prices, typically driven by market demand and supply chain disruptions.

  • Local labor market circumstances play a vital function; areas with expert labor shortages may experience higher wage charges, rising the project's total expenditure.

  • Site preparation costs—such as grading, excavation, and environmental assessments—should be factored into the overall budget as they'll range primarily based on land conditions.

  • Sustainability features, like solar panels and energy-efficient home equipment, can elevate preliminary bills however might lead to long-term savings through lowered utility payments.

  • Design complexity influences prices; custom-built houses usually require extra sources and time in comparability with commonplace designs, leading to greater costs.

  • Regulatory necessities and building codes can add unforeseen costs; permits and inspections could require extra budget allocation to make sure compliance.

  • Homeowners ought to budget for contingency prices of around 10-20% of the total project to cover surprising bills or modifications during construction.

  • The choice of finishes and fixtures can dramatically alter the budget, with high-end materials significantly elevating projected construction prices.

  • Financing terms have an effect on construction costs; interest rates on loans can enhance or lower the overall expense of a residential building project.

    What factors affect residential construction costs?undefinedSeveral elements influence residential construction prices, together with location, size of the project, materials used, design complexities, labor prices, and regulatory necessities. Understanding these elements can help owners better estimate their budgets.



How can I estimate the cost of building a house?undefinedTo estimate the value of building a house, contemplate consulting with native builders for quotes and using on-line calculators. Additionally, evaluate prices of land, materials, labor, permits, and utilities to create a complete budget.

Are there hidden prices associated with residential construction?undefinedYes, hidden prices typically arise during residential construction, corresponding to sudden site points, adjustments in design, permitting fees, and utility connections. It's sensible to set aside a contingency fund to cowl these potential expenses.


How can I cut back my residential construction costs?undefinedReducing residential construction costs may be achieved by choosing cost-effective materials, simplifying the design, and hiring experienced contractors. Additionally, careful planning and efficient project management can help maintain expenses in verify.


What is the typical cost per sq. foot for residential construction?undefinedThe average cost per sq. foot varies significantly based on location and materials however generally ranges from $100 to $200 for primary construction. Custom homes or luxury builds can exceed these averages significantly.


How do labor prices have an effect on residential construction budgets?undefinedLabor prices are a significant portion of residential construction budgets, typically starting from 20% to 50% of the entire cost. Rates can range based mostly on the area, project complexity, and labor market demand, impacting total spending.

What permits do I need for residential construction?undefinedPermits required for residential construction typically embrace building permits, electrical permits, plumbing permits, and zoning approvals. Check with your local municipality for particular requirements, as they'll vary extensively.


When ought to I expect to see cost overruns throughout construction?undefinedCost overruns can occur throughout any phase of construction as a end result of adjustments in design, unforeseen website situations, or fluctuations in material prices. It’s crucial to maintain communication with your contractor and frequently monitor bills.


Is financing available for residential construction projects?undefinedYes, financing options are available for residential construction tasks, including construction loans, house fairness loans, and traditional mortgages. Each choice has its phrases and eligibility criteria, so researching is important to search out the best match.
